Italian Semolina Bread
Default unit: pcs · Less common product
Description
A loaf baked from semolina flour, featuring a soft, slightly airy crumb and a golden crust. It is commonly used in Italian cuisine as a base for sandwiches, croutons, or served alongside olive oil and herbs.

How to choose
Choose a loaf with a golden, crisp crust, no signs of mold, and a fresh aroma.
How to store
Keep in a paper bag at room temperature for up to 3 days; for longer storage freeze in an airtight container.
